The Brühlgut Foundation supports and promotes people with disabilities and offers them 134 residential places, 319 work and employment places, as well as around 40 training places in Winterthur. It operates an occupational therapy and physiotherapy practice for people from infancy to adulthood, as well as three integrative day nurseries.

The internship offers the opportunity to get to know the professional fields of social pedagogy and care as well as nursing of people with disabilities in the area of residential care & support. The internship lasts at least 6 months, preferably 12 months. You will be accompanied by our professional staff in the residential groups and the internship supervisor assigned to you.
- You help organise the residents' leisure activities and assist with everyday tasks such as household chores.
- You support with personal care if necessary.
- You promote the residents in their personal development and self-determination in all areas of social life.
